Spc. Enja Gumbs, a generator mechanic with Company A, 120th Engineer Battalion, Oklahoma Army National Guard and native of St. Croix, Virgin Islands, conducts weapons training during preliminary marksmanship instruction at Camp Gruber, Okla., June 8. Preliminary marksmanship instruction teaches Soldiers how to properly align the sights of their individual weapons as well as increase their confidence for live fire qualifications. The 120th is undergoing premobilization training at Camp Gruber, near Muskogee, Okla., preparing for a deployment to Afghanistan later this year. The 120th Engineer Battalion is deploying to Afghanistan as a headquarters element for National Guard units from multiple states as well as active duty Army units and the Afghan National Army.
